Output 20f724aea49ece053f09ff26bd933bc5ffdd4867c56e8aebaade609eeffcac0d:2

value
25308191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b1d6550c017641d2585b9a249d0e93c39b3564d OP_EQUAL
address
MHfXkQhnDUQS5onXt5RaQkCoxYKyyqGBbW
transaction
20f724aea49ece053f09ff26bd933bc5ffdd4867c56e8aebaade609eeffcac0d
spent
true